Transaction f34b585307611f719804252f09ef39585af2f30b03229764b90814b92c960925
1 Input
1 Output
-
f34b585307611f719804252f09ef39585af2f30b03229764b90814b92c960925:0
- value
- 6370609
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 039e580912f3d7c21a27d38af834133b1f7c977a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1L8iW6r8Aef178LqYvrgyo6LRqjmjohWy